> > 'struct scmi_imx_misc_ctrl_set_in' has a zero length array in the end,
> > so sizeof will not count 'value[]', and txsize is smaller than actual
> > size for tx,and SCMI firmware will take this protocol error.
> >
> > Fix this by enlarge the txsize with 'num * 4' to count in the size of
> > data.
